What is Secondary Glazing?
Secondary Glazing Thermal Insulation glazing refers to the installation of a 2nd layer of glazing (typically a clear acrylic or glass panel) to the within or beyond existing windows. This system serves as an extra barrier to outdoor temperatures, sound pollution, and air seepage, making homes more comfortable and lowering energy costs.

Installation Techniques
The installation of secondary glazing can differ based on window type and individual choice. Here are some common installation techniques:
Magnetically Mounted Panels: These panels are light-weight and connect using magnetic strips. They are quickly removable for cleansing and storage.
Hinged Panels: This method utilizes a hinged frame that allows the panel to swing open, permitting easy access to the original windows.
Moving Panels: These panels slide open and closed, comparable to a traditional moving door. They are perfect for large openings where availability is needed.
Repaired Panels: These panels are completely attached and provide effective noise and thermal insulation but do not allow for access to initial windows.
Each method has its advantages and can be chosen based on specific requirements, window types, and visual preferences.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the distinction between secondary glazing and double glazing?
Secondary glazing involves adding an additional layer to existing windows, while double glazing comprises two layers of glass manufactured specifically as a single system.
2. Can I install secondary glazing myself?
Yes, lots of secondary glazing options are developed for DIY installation. However, professional installation is suggested for complicated styles or if you are not sure about the process.
3. Will secondary glazing affect the appearance of my home?
Secondary glazing panels are designed to be discrete and can often blend seamlessly with existing windows, maintaining the home's looks.
4. Is secondary glazing reliable in older homes?
Yes. Secondary glazing is particularly helpful for older homes, as it enhances energy efficiency without modifying the character of historical windows.
5. How much can I save money on energy costs with secondary glazing?
While cost savings may vary, many property owners report a reduction of up to 15-20% in energy costs, particularly throughout colder months.
